Reverter Changesets
A changeset é uma parte permanente do histórico de seus itens controlados por versão e não podem ser desfeitas ou removido.No entanto, você pode reverter os efeitos de um ou mais conjuntos de alterações.
Dica |
---|
Você pode confirmar as alterações que o resultado da reversão de alguns itens corresponde ao que você pretende fazer antes de confirmá-las no servidor.Consulte dicas de para obter detalhes. |
Permissões exigidas
Você deve ser o colaboradores para seu projeto de equipe.Consulte Team Foundation Funções, permissões e grupos do servidor padrão.
O que você deseja fazer?
Reverter as alterações de um único conjunto de alterações
Reverter as alterações de um intervalo de conjuntos de alterações
Reverter para uma versão específica
Trabalhar a partir do prompt de comando
Obtenha dicas
Reverter as alterações de um único conjunto de alterações
Por exemplo, um desenvolvedor deseja remover os efeitos de um conjunto de alterações:
Para reverter um changeset na página Detalhes do Changeset
- Sobre o Changeset detalhes página, escolha reversão.
Para reverter um changeset na janela de histórico
- No histórico janela, abra o menu de atalho de uma versão e escolha Changeset toda reversão.
Para reverter um changeset do Gerenciador de controle de origem
Em Gerenciador de controle de origem, selecione alguns itens, abra o menu de atalho e escolha reversão.
Observação Os itens que você selecionar determinam o escopo que altera a reversão.
No reversão caixa de diálogo, selecione reverter as alterações feitas em um único conjunto de alterações.
Reverter as alterações de um intervalo de conjuntos de alterações
Por exemplo, um desenvolvedor deseja remover os efeitos de alguns changesets consecutivos:
Para reverter um changeset na janela de histórico
- No histórico janela, selecione duas ou mais versões consecutivas, abra o menu de atalho e escolha reversão.
Para reverter um changeset do Gerenciador de controle de origem
Em Gerenciador de controle de origem, selecione alguns itens, abra o menu de atalho e escolha reversão.
Observação Os itens que você selecionar determinam o escopo que altera a reversão.
No reversão caixa de diálogo, selecione reverter as alterações feitas em um intervalo de changesets.
Reverter para uma versão específica
Por exemplo, um desenvolvedor deseja reverter um arquivo para uma versão anterior, eliminando o efeito de todos os conjuntos de alterações que ocorreram depois que a versão:
Para reverter para uma versão específica
Em Gerenciador de controle de origem, selecione um item, abrir o menu de atalho e escolha reversão.
No reversão caixa de diálogo, selecione reversão para uma versão específica.
Trabalhar a partir do prompt de comando
Dicas
Se a alteração ainda pendente (você tem não check-in), você pode desfazer a alteração, em vez de implantá-la de volta.Consulte Código de desenvolver e gerenciar as alterações pendentes.
Como a maioria das alterações feitas em arquivos, uma alteração de reversão é enfileirada como uma alteração pendente.Depois de reverter os arquivos, você pode Exibir os arquivos que você está alterando e Comparar o conteúdo dos arquivos com a versão mais recente no servidor.Depois de confirmar as alterações reais corresponde ao que você pretende fazer, você pode verificá-los em.